Sebastian waterfall

Highlight • Waterfall

It is fed by the Sebastianbach stream, which originates in the Mamauwiese meadow near the Sebastianhütte and then flows towards Puchberg am Schneeberg. The waterfall is not only a tourist attraction but also serves as a sporting venue. The rocky slope is used for climbing and ice climbing. Parking is available at the lower end, and from there, it takes about 15 minutes to reach the waterfall.

Wasserfallhütte

Highlight • Mountain Hut

The rustic waterfall hut (formerly the waterfall inn) is located at the foot of a steep rock face in the middle of vast forests, just a few minutes' walk from the Sebastian waterfall. Part of the building consists of a 200-year-old wooden house that was dismantled in 1998 and rebuilt next to the original inn. There is also a small shop with gift items.
